Breath[e]:LESS is a new kind of performance/gig expe­ri­ence, and danc­ing is very much allowed. It might be dif­fi­cult not to, as it’s set to infec­tious elec­tron­ic music by composer/producer DJ Kwah (above).

The per­for­mance is the brain­child of Tes­sa Gordziejko, for­mer­ly Cre­ative Direc­tor for the York­shire cul­tur­al Olympiad, a direc­tor and pro­duc­er who has built a rep­u­ta­tion for inno­v­a­tive mul­ti­me­dia pro­duc­tions. This pro­duc­tion takes a look at the cur­rent­ly very thorny issue of cli­mate change and cli­mate psy­chol­o­gy. This is a pro­duc­er and per­former live set, with three per­form­ers: Ralph Dart­ford, Tes­sa Gordziejko, Tom Hunt

Music by Kwah

Direct­ed by Iain Bloomfield
